Marketing Producer

Description

Psyonix, an independent video game developer located in downtown San Diego, is seeking a Marketing Producer to join our team in San Diego, CA. This opportunity is ideal for a Producer who enjoys working with Marketing, Esports and the Community on a growing game. Our production culture is one of facilitation, organizing, and creating clarity in a rapid and agile development environment. Our ideal candidate must be self motivated and collaborative.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ities:
·Working directly with the Marketing, PR, and Community ·Management teams, with support for the Esports team, ensuring efforts are prioritized and aligned with each other
·Collaborating with other studio producers and discipline principles
·Creating schedules, tracking tasks, coordinating reviews, and resolving workflow obstacles
·Identifying areas of improvement, implementing and supporting processes to improve on those areas
·Recording meeting notes and translating them into coherent list of action items
·Providing ongoing risk assessments to the team with respect to weaknesses, bottlenecks, and risks to schedule, while managing expectations
·Managing relationships with external partners and acting as the primary communication point between external and internal teams
·Working with 3rd party contractors, licensors and partners on various initiatives
·Willing to facilitate team needs and special projects
